117.info
人生若只如初见

java计时器类怎么使用

在Java中,可以使用java.util.Timer类来创建计时器。下面是一个简单的示例代码,演示了如何使用Timer类来执行定时任务:

import java.util.Timer;
import java.util.TimerTask;

public class TimerExample {
    public static void main(String[] args) {
        Timer timer = new Timer();

        TimerTask task = new TimerTask() {
            @Override
            public void run() {
                System.out.println("Task executed at: " + System.currentTimeMillis());
            }
        };

        // 设置定时任务,在延迟1000毫秒后执行任务,然后每隔2000毫秒执行一次
        timer.schedule(task, 1000, 2000);
    }
}

在上面的示例中,首先创建了一个Timer对象,然后创建了一个TimerTask对象,重写了run()方法来定义要执行的任务。最后使用schedule()方法来设置定时任务的执行时间和间隔时间。

当运行这段代码时,会每隔两秒输出一次当前时间的信息。在实际应用中,可以根据具体需求来编写需要执行的任务逻辑。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e874AzsLAQdTAVY.html

推荐文章

  • java中异常类会影响性能吗

    在Java中,异常类本身不会对性能产生显著影响。异常处理机制是为了在程序运行时处理错误或异常情况,而不是为了优化性能。然而,在使用异常时,需要注意以下几点...

  • java中异常类如何避免

    在Java中,避免异常的最好方法是编写健壮的代码并遵循一些最佳实践。以下是一些建议: 预期和处理异常:使用try-catch语句来捕获和处理可能发生的异常。确保处理...

  • java中异常类有哪些常见类型

    Java中的异常类主要分为两大类:受检异常(Checked Exceptions)和非受检异常(Unchecked Exceptions)。以下是具体的异常类型:
    受检异常(Checked Except...

  • java中异常类怎么捕获

    在Java中,我们使用try-catch语句来捕获异常。当程序执行过程中遇到异常时,Java运行时系统会抛出一个异常对象。你可以使用try块来包含可能引发异常的代码,然后...

  • linux指令排查报错怎么解决

    当在Linux系统中遇到报错信息时,可以通过以下步骤来排查并解决问题: 仔细阅读报错信息:首先要仔细阅读报错信息,了解错误的具体描述和代码行数等信息。 检查输...

  • java打印数组要注意哪些事项

    在Java中打印数组时,需要注意以下事项: 使用Arrays.toString()方法来打印数组,可以直接将数组转换为字符串形式输出。
    如果数组是多维的,需要使用Arrays...

  • python怎么获取文件夹下所有文件

    可以使用os模块来获取文件夹下所有文件的方法。具体步骤如下:
    import os # 指定文件夹路径
    folder_path = 'path_to_your_folder' # 获取文件夹下所有...

  • java计时器监听事件怎么配置

    要为Java计时器添加监听事件,可以使用javax.swing.Timer类。以下是一个简单的示例代码,显示了如何配置计时器并添加监听事件:
    import javax.swing.*;